Output 80d68b647ffe3362e5e7457eb68cf4110c7d24d1763f772534cb8d2a0a1a6cb3:1

value
1128646
script pubkey
OP_0 OP_PUSHBYTES_32 493c6fce9e66f313041a51bfedbac7cee6116ce7ce9cfdae1568c76e0d701c01
address
bc1qfy7xln57vme3xpq62xl7mwk8emnpzm88e6w0mts4drrkurtsrsqsujmu94
transaction
80d68b647ffe3362e5e7457eb68cf4110c7d24d1763f772534cb8d2a0a1a6cb3
confirmations
74221
spent
true